    Default Childcare.co.uk for those that aren't sure

    I joined childcare.co.uk not long after I first registered.
    I got my first proper mindee from there, so it paid for itself within the first month of care.
    I was fortunate enough to win a year free thanks to a competition run on this forum, just before I was due to renew, so was chuffed to bits.

    This time of year is always a sad time, and I'm due to say goodbye to 2 next week, as they embark on the next journey of their little lives, 'big school'
    I'd updated my profile with FIS, and childcare.co.uk, and have had a few 'airy fairy' enquiries - you know the ones....
    We're having a big drop in income this year, and I was getting a little concerned about the quality of enquiries.

    Well, last week, I messaged a parent, she wasn't entirely sure she was doing the right thing, choosing a minder over a nursery, first time leaving them, daunted by the whole process, and of returning to work after a number of years.
    We messaged a few times, I didn't do the hard sell, I never do, guided her to FIS, as there are more minders there than online, ask around at who her friends recommend, etc.
    Anyhow, we arranged a visit eventually, and she had a few others to go see too, and the upshot is...


    She's coming to me! Yaaay!
    Signing contracts tomorrow, and starting in August, 2 little ones. I'm so happy.

    So for anyone wondering if being gold makes a difference, for me it makes a huge difference.
    No, I don't always get enquiries, sometimes the enquiries I get aren't seriously looking, some never respond to a message, some never even read a message, but that's the same with all forms of advertising, I've had some very dodgy FIS enquiries too.

    One client more than covers the annual fee - and you should be looking at the long term (IMO)

    I agree. Our FIS is quite complicated, I often struggle to find myself on there. If I was a parent, I think I would easily give up.


    On the other hand Childcare.co.uk is easy to navigate by parents who know their own postcode!

    Thinking about what I get out of it..... A place to advertise my vacancies, a place to access training ( free training -bonus!) , a 'sister site' that is a forum to discuss childminding stuff, a service that is not too expensive and I can record against my tax.

    This sounds a bit like the services I would like out of an agency!!!
